Ingredients
US Measurements
- 17.6 oz pineapple (canned or fresh, finely chopped)
- 13.4 oz sweetened condensed milk (one can)
- 16.7 fl oz heavy cream
- 1.8 oz chocolate (optional, finely chopped or grated)
Metric Measurements
- 500 g pineapple (canned or fresh, finely chopped)
- 380 g sweetened condensed milk (one can)
- 500 ml heavy cream
- 50 g chocolate (optional, finely chopped or grated)
Equipment Needed
- Large mixing bowl
- Electric mixer
- Spatula
- Serving dish or individual serving cups
- Plastic wrap
- Knife and cutting board
Step-by-Step Instructions
1. Prepare the Pineapple
Canned Pineapple Method:
- Thoroughly drain pineapple pieces to remove excess juice
- Finely chop into small, bite-sized pieces if not already done
Fresh Pineapple Method:
- Peel and core the pineapple
- Chop into small, uniform pieces
- Fresh pineapple offers a more intense flavor, but canned works perfectly
2. Whip the Cream
- In a large mixing bowl, begin whipping heavy cream
- Use an electric mixer on medium-high speed
- Whip for 3-5 minutes until stiff peaks form
- Be cautious not to overwhip, which can make the cream grainy
3. Combine Condensed Milk
- Gently fold sweetened condensed milk into whipped cream
- Use a spatula to maintain the cream’s airy texture
- Mix until ingredients are just combined
4. Add Pineapple
- Carefully fold chopped pineapple pieces into the cream mixture
- Ensure even distribution
- The pineapple adds a refreshing tartness to balance the sweetness
5. Optional Chocolate Addition
- If desired, fold in finely chopped or grated chocolate
- Chocolate adds richness and depth to the dessert
6. Chill the Dessert
- Pour mixture into a large serving dish or individual cups
- Cover with plastic wrap
- Refrigerate for 2-3 hours
- Chilling helps flavors meld and creates a firmer texture
7. Serve and Garnish
- Serve chilled
- Optional garnishes: chocolate shavings or fresh pineapple piece
- Best enjoyed cold as a refreshing dessert

Cooking Tips and Tricks
- Use full-fat heavy cream for the best texture
- Drain canned pineapple thoroughly to prevent a runny dessert
- Chill serving dishes before adding the mixture for faster setting
- For a lighter version, use low-fat condensed milk
Variations and Substitutions
- Tropical Twist: Add coconut flakes or mango chunks
- Nut Lover’s Version: Sprinkle chopped toasted almonds on top
- Dairy-Free Option: Use coconut cream instead of heavy cream
- Vegan Adaptation: Use plant-based condensed milk and cream
Frequently Asked Questions
Q1: Can I use light condensed milk?
Yes, but the dessert may be less creamy and rich.
Q2: How long can I store this dessert?
Refrigerate for up to 3-4 days in an airtight container.
Q3: Can I freeze this dessert?
Not recommended, as it may separate upon thawing.
Q4: Is fresh or canned pineapple better?
Both work well; fresh offers more intense flavor, canned is more convenient.
Q5: Can I make this dessert ahead of time?
Absolutely! It’s perfect for preparing in advance.
